How Should Your Resume be Formally Designed?
A well-formatted resume should be easy to read and navigate. Use clear headings to separate sections such as work experience, education and qualifications. Avoid using fancy fonts or design elements that distract from the actual content of your resume.
Important Points to Take Note Of When formatting your resume
- Make use of bullet point breaks to break apart large paragraphs
- Check that there is enough white space between sections
- Your font should be between 10pt-12pt
- Follow the same format for formatting.

Building a Strong Resume
Building a strong resume requires time and effort however it will greatly increase your chances of getting an interview for your dream role. Here are a few key points for creating a strong resume:
Find Your Skills:
Determine your core competencies, technical abilities or work-related attributes which distinguish you from other candidates who apply for similar jobs.
Tailor Your Resume:
Be sure your resume is targeted to the job you are applying for, by highlighting relevant experience and skills.
Highlight Your Successes:
Display your achievements and success during your previous jobs. This can be measured by detail. Examples include beating sales targets and completing projects within the budget or ahead of time. The numbers, percentages, and outcomes can help.

FAQs
What is the purpose of a resume?
An resume is a type of document that highlights your skills as well as your work experience, education and achievements. It serves as an initial outline for employers who are looking to assess whether you are suitable for an opening.
Is it important that you tailor your resume to every job?
It’s important to modify your resume to meet the job requirements outlined in the job advertisement. If you don’t personalize your resume, it might not adequately demonstrate why you’re a strong candidate for the job.
Do I need to include all of my work history in my résumé?
It is important to provide only relevant information about your work in your CV. You should focus on your experiences that are pertinent to the job you are applying for, rather than listing every job you have held in the past.
Can I include personal information or hobbies in my cover letter?
Personal information such as the date of birth, marital status and hobbies are best not shared as they can potentially result in discrimination during the hiring process. Keep your professional details relevant to your experience at work and education.
How should I utilize in submitting my resume electronically?
If you’re submitting electronic resumes is recommended to save them as pdf or Word document using the proper file name convention. Make sure the format stays consistent and easy to be read on any device or software is utilized by prospective employers.
